Eagles Soar Over Packers

In what became a notable highlight of the weekend, the Philadelphia Eagles showcased an exceptional performance against the Green Bay Packers. The Eagles triumphed with a mighty defensive showing, intercepting Packers quarterback Jordan Love three times, a feat that underscored their defensive tenacity. This win was a significant morale booster for the Eagles, who have had their share of challenges throughout the season.

The Packers desperately missed their key offensive players—Jayden Reed, Romeo Doubs, and Christian Watson—who were unavailable for the match-up. This absence left Love without the support of his primary receivers. Despite the adversity, the Packers struggled to compensate for the missing firepower, and it was evident that their offense lacked its usual rhythm.

Texans Upset Chargers

Equally surprising was the defeat of the Los Angeles Chargers at the hands of the Houston Texans. The Texans pounced on every opportunity, dismantling the Chargers' defenses with remarkable precision. This victory stands significant for the Texans, highlighting their potential to disrupt well-regarded teams and make headway in the postseason under possible pressure situations.

Historic Win for Washington

In another exciting development, Washington celebrated a historic playoff victory led by Jayden Daniels, marking their first postseason win since 2005. Daniels emerged as a crucial player, capturing the spotlight with his leadership and skill on the field. His contribution provided the much-needed breakthrough Washington had aimed for over the years, reigniting the fanbase’s hopes for the franchise’s future potential.

Buffalo Bills Dominate Broncos

The Denver Broncos had a challenging outing against the Buffalo Bills, succumbing to a decisive defeat. Despite their efforts, the Broncos converted a mere three of their 12 attempts on critical third and fourth downs, an area that clearly needed more effective strategy and execution. The Bills capitalized on these shortcomings with their dominance on both sides of the ball.

James Cook of the Buffalo Bills emerged as a standout performer, achieving an impressive 120 rushing yards that fueled the Bills' offense. His exceptional agility and vision on the field made him a central figure in the Bills' successful game plan, earning him accolades and further establishing his role as a key player for the Bills' postseason ambitions.
